Do polka dot plants need sun?

Polka Dot Plant Care Indirect bright sunlight is the ideal location for this plant indoors. Provide temperatures of at least 60 F. Growing a polka dot plant outside requires well-drained but moist soil with plenty of organic matter.Click to see full answer. Likewise, people ask, how often do you water a polka dot plant?Water the polka dot plant often enough to keep the soil slightly moist. Decrease the frequency of watering if the leaves turn yellow and fall from the plant. Water more often if the leaves fall without turning yellow.Also, do polka dot plants come back every year? If you grow Hypoestes Sanguinolenta indoors you can prolong its limited lifespan. But, if you grow it outdoors, Polka dot plant will complete its life cycle within a year. Keep the following tips in mind when growing polka dot plant as a houseplant. Provide good lighting. Bright, indirect light is ideal for pink polka dot plant. Plant in rich, well-draining soil. Water regularly. Fertilize monthly. Provide high humidity and moderate temperature. Pinch back weekly. Where do polka dot plants grow?Grow polka dot plant in a bright or medium-light spot. It can tolerate bright spots indoors and doesn’t mind a little direct sun on its foliage. Polka dot plant tolerates low light fairly well, too, but we don’t recommend growing it in low-light spots for extended periods because it can grow tall and lanky.
